Re: Jerez
Jerez as a town is a bit of a sad place. The out-of-town shopping centre has ripped the heart out of the city and there are an awful lot of empty shops. But there are still places to visit. The nicest place to stay is probably the Tio Pepe hotel on the Gonzalez Byass site - and the food in the hotel...

2015 Sassicaia
Sassicaia 2015. Pop and pour. I was expecting a bit of a brute of a wine. Instead I got something rich and expressive with a glorious palate built around exquisite fruit. Very drinkable today because of the gorgeous balance, but the tannins and acidity that back up the purity of the fruit will give ...

Re: Quevedo NV Mixology Bottled 2025
There is a backstory to this wine which deserves to be recorded. This blend is unique, and can never be repeated. When Quevedo were having their new winery and cellar built in 2021-2025, this necessitated moving barrels, tonneis and balsieros around the cellar to make space for the work to take plac...
